Experience the beauty of Washington DC during the National Cherry Blossom Festival on this 2-hour bike tour. Pedal through the city with a knowledgeable guide as you explore the iconic cherry trees surrounding the Tidal Basin and East Potomac Park. Visit famous landmarks such as the Jefferson Memorial, Martin Luther King, Jr Memorial, and Franklin Delano Roosevelt Memorial. Learn about the history of the festival and enjoy numerous photo opportunities along the way. Don't miss this unique chance to see Washington DC in full bloom.
